Tackling the Complexities of Oil & Gas Storage and Transportation
The global sector of oil and gas relies a sophisticated network for storage and transportation. Crude oil and natural gas, being both fluctuating commodities, require careful handling to ensure protection.
Diverse factors contribute to this complexity. Firstly, storage facilities must be durable enough to withstand harsh weather conditions and seismic activity. , Additionally, the transportation of these commodities often involves extensive pipelines, tankers, and rail systems.
Maintaining the integrity of these systems is crucial to prevent leaks and incidents that can have significant environmental and economic . ramifications.
Moreover, the ever-changing needs of the global market add another layer of complexity. Effective storage and transportation methods must be flexible enough to adapt to these fluctuations.
, In essence, successful navigation of this complex landscape necessitates a combination of technological advancements, stringent guidelines, and responsible procedures.
